Formation, structure and magnetic properties of SmCo9.8V2.2

摘要The structure and magnetic properties of the SmCo9.8V2.2 compound were investigated by means of X-ray diffraction analysis and magnetic measurement. SMCo9.8V2.2 crystallizes in a tetragonal structure with space group 14/mmm. The lattice parameters are a = 8.3802(1) Angstrom and c =4.7047(1) Angstrom. Both the atomic size effect and enthalpy effect favor a preferential occupation of V on the 8i site. Magnetic measurements indicate that the SmCo9.8V2.2 compound is ferromagnetic with a Curie temperature of 360 K. The easy magnetization direction of SmCo9.8V2.2 is perpendicular to the c-axis. The saturation magnetization and the magnetocrystalline anisotropy field of the SmCo9.8V2.2 compound at 5 K are 35.4 emu/g and 77 kOe, respectively. (C) 2003 Elsevier B.V. All rights reserved.
